February 24, 200620 yr Commercial Member I'd probably go in this order:navdata.at AIRACterry's SID/STARnavdata.at SID/STARTerry's SID/STAR are auto-generated out of the DAFIF database and you're probably likely to get more detailed/customized hand-coded procedures out of the navdata AIO... you'd be overwriting those with more generic files if Terry's has any of the same airports...
